The plan was to bolt with large numbers, or to fill in the board with small numbers, but 41 does a poor job of either.

Now I think we have to stay for one more round, avoiding the immediate hits that might not be fatal, but hurts us all the same. Also still, Stick's 4s are his problem number that doesn't fill in his board efficiently, his 2s are not too good either, so again staying back might help both in the hitting and the racing departments.

Then how to make the best of the play frontwards. Leaving the best board with 5/1 3/2 is possible, but the blot on the 5 will be hard to cover if we hit, and may give a hole that hurts in the bearoff. Clearing fromn the rear looks better, 6/2, and then I just lift the 6/5 as well, intending to run with a 5 next turn anyway. Then I only have one blot to take care of if I hit, and it also seems OK for racing, and leaves good 4s (5/1 covering the last blot) if I am stuck for one more roll.

6/2 6/5
